This is one of our (me, DH, two DS's) favorite places to eat at WDW. The theming is fun - car tables facing a "drive-in" theatre screen. Yes, they show the same clips over and over, but it's a fairly long reel of clips. We don't eat all that fast, and most of the time when we finish our meal the clips are just starting to get to the point where they were when we got there. This last trip we finished eating before the clips started repeating.

I highly recommend lunch over dinner. The food here is not spectacular overall, but the burgers and shakes are delicious. The burgers aren't on the dinner menu though, and although you can order a burger off-menu they aren't as good as they are at lunch (I'm speaking from personal experience and from posts by other people who have done this).

If you go into it expecting a fun, campy setting and stick with burgers and shakes for lunch, I think you'll enjoy Sci Fi.

I completely agree with everyone who is suggesting a PS, since the restaurant is very popular. You can call 1-407-WDW-DINE to make this and any other PSes. When you actually arrive at the podium at the restaurant, you might want to tell them that you'd like to wait for a "car" table. These have lots more atmosphere than the regular tables.
